Tools of the Trade, By: Gabby Gilliam

Joints scream their opposition
as flesh folds in on itself
aged limbs grasping for matched Fruit
of the Loom white cotton
slide it over outstretched foot
toes cocooned, ready for a day
spent in the damp darkness
tennis shoe caves essential
for the business of making cheese.
